Lucent Technologies develops world leading FPGA and FPSC (Field Programmable System Chips) silicon and Place and Route software tools. Our ORCA Foundry tool suite comprises fully timing driven Place and Route with integrated static timing analysis. ORCA Foundry interfaces to leading 3rd party synthesis and simulation tools. ORCA Foundry is a proprietary tool designed exclusively for use with our high performance family of FPGAs optimised for Telecomms, Datacomms and Signal processing applications.
